What Is Hemi Network?

Hemi Network is a modular Layer 2 protocol designed to bridge the gap between Bitcoin and Ethereum. Its primary goal is to create a unified 'supernetwork' for decentralized finance (DeFi), often referred to as Bitcoin DeFi or BTCfi.

Built by Hemi Labs, the project aims to unlock the vast potential of Bitcoin's liquidity and security for the dynamic world of Ethereum's smart contracts and DeFi applications.

Who Is Behind Hemi Network?

Hemi Labs is the team responsible for developing the Hemi Network. Among its founders is Jeff Garzik, a notable early contributor to the Bitcoin core codebase, alongside Maxwell Sanchez.

Their expertise in both Bitcoin and blockchain technology has been instrumental in shaping Hemi's architecture and vision.

How Does Hemi Network Work?

Hemi's core innovation lies in its Hemi Virtual Machine (hVM). This hVM is unique because it embeds a full Bitcoin node directly inside an Ethereum Virtual Machine (EVM).

This groundbreaking design allows Ethereum smart contracts to directly read and interact with the Bitcoin blockchain's state, enabling seamless integration between the two ecosystems.

Consensus and Finality

Hemi utilizes a consensus mechanism called Proof-of-Proof (PoP). This mechanism anchors the network's state to the Bitcoin blockchain itself, providing a high level of security.

With PoP, transactions on Hemi achieve Bitcoin-level finality after approximately nine Bitcoin blocks, which translates to roughly 90 minutes.

Trust-Minimized Asset Transfers

Assets can move between Bitcoin, Hemi, and Ethereum through what are called 'Tunnels.' These Tunnels are designed to be trust-minimized, meaning they reduce the reliance on intermediaries and enhance security for cross-chain asset transfers.

Key Milestones and Statistics

Hemi Network has achieved significant milestones since its inception:

Key Hemi Network Details (as of September 2025)
Mainnet Launch: March 2025
Token Generation Event (HEMI): August 29, 2025
HEMI Token Total Supply: 10 billion tokens
Total Value Locked (TVL): Approximately $1.2 billion
Deployed Protocols: More than 90
Total Funding Raised: Approximately $30 million

Risks and Considerations

WARNING: Bitcoin DeFi is a relatively new and evolving sector. While Hemi Network aims to enhance security, all blockchain interactions carry inherent risks. These include smart contract vulnerabilities, bridge risks during asset transfers, and general market volatility. Always conduct thorough research and understand the risks before participating.

As with any emerging technology in the crypto space, users should be aware of potential risks. Smart contract risks are always present, and while Hemi's Tunnels are designed to be trust-minimized, bridging assets across different blockchains inherently carries risks.
